installing red hat 9 on a dual boot with xp,ntfs file system,having troubles using bootitng

I want to install redhat9 on my compaq evo d310 which has xp home,ive used bootitng to try and make a new partition non-destructivly but,it wont work with a ntfs file system nor will redhat 9's disk druid work with it.Any other software besides Partition Magic?im looking for open source or freeware software,but i'll take a look at it it doesn't cost much.I was thinking about ntfs resize,but that doesnt do what i want it to do.

I am not surprised you are having trouble. In my opinion, Microsoft engineered XP to make it impossible to run a dual boot system without partition magic.

If you are willing, you can follow this procedure which I think will work.

Burn a CD with your XP cab files on it.

Do a Linux 9 installation into a partition(set up by fdsk). Let it control booting with grub and format the second partition for ntfs. Then install XP into that partition after booting into it.

Linux does not discrimiate against Microsoft OS.

Another solution is to simply spend $100 and get another hard disk. One disk for Linux, one for XP.
